Radioactive wastewater from German nuclear plant spills into Rhine
Edited on Wed Apr-28-04 03:39 PM by MaineDem
KARLSRUHE, Germany, April 28 — About 8,000 gallons of radioactive water poured into the Rhine river in southwestern Germany after a pump malfunctioned at a nuclear plant, a power company said Wednesday.

...

The ministry also said the contamination was not strong enough to pose a health risk.

5. Philippsburg again
Edited on Wed Apr-28-04 04:20 PM by Kellanved
The headline maker of the German nuclear plants. In 2001 the plant got temporarily shut down, because the operator had disabled the emergency shut-down system, claiming that a false alarm would cause too high costs otherwise.
Both Philippsburg reactors have a long list of mishaps, close-meltdowns and glitches; I can't wait for all those rustbuckets to get shut-down for good.

For the record: The ministry saying "drinking one liter is not worse than a dental x-ray" was not the (green)federal ministry, but a state ministry in a conservative state.
